Valentin Lebedev passed away
Belarusian coach Valentin Lebedev died at 51 after a long illness. Well-known hockey expert, Lebedev spent all coach career in Novopolotsk, leading the hockey school from 1990 to 2003, then was in SKA-Khimik Novopolotsk coaching staff until 2011. He worked also in Belarus U18 national team staff. This season Lebedev trained SKA-Khimik-2 in Belrusian 2nd League
